DUCKER
The Ducker DSP block reduces the level of a signal at the LINE input whenever a signal is present at the
MIC input. If there is no MIC signal present the LINE signal automatically returns to its preset level.

0.001...20 s
A ramping time can be set for a channel's fader. When
changing the signal level via Fader or Fader Display,
within the previously specified period of time, the
new signal level is set by means of the ramping
function.
The checkbox allows activating the channel's pilot
tone generator.
HINT: Gen. Used can only be configured OFFLINE.
-60...0 dBu
This field allows setting the level of the pilot tone
signal.
HINT: Level (dBu) can only be configured OFFLINE.
20...20000 Hz
This field allows setting the frequency of the pilot
tone signal. The set frequency applies to all outputs,
for which the pilot tone signal has been activated.
HINT: Freq (Hz) can only be configured OFFLINE.
